Verilog код для перемещения окна интегратора

  • Thread starter anand_biomedical
  • Start date
A

anand_biomedical

Guest
Привет всем,

Во-первых, я хотел бы поблагодарить Вас за то время вы провели в оказании анонимной и не ожидая ничего.изумительный.Эй, я столкнулся с несколькими проблемами при работе с Verilog.Предположим, я писать код для перемещения окна интегратор, но я не думаю, что я могу сделать это без вашей помощи.
Я объясняю ясно, что движущиеся окна интегратора ---

Теоретически, каждый движущийся окна интегратор получает 8-битного цифрового сигнала в качестве входных, то (т.е. движущегося окна интегратор) предполагается добавить 38 последних входов и производят суммирование в качестве выходного.Математическое, движущегося окна интегратора определяется как
--------------- N-1
Y (N) = 1 / N (Σ X (Ni))
--------------- I = 0
где Y (N) выводится, X (N) является входным и N = 38 (для моих проектов), суммирование должно быть сделано для 38 значений (I = 0 до 37).

Перемещение окна интегратора является частью моего реального проекта.

Если вы испытываете трудности в понимании этой теме пожалуйста, не стесняйтесь просить меня.
Я Вам очень признательны за любую помощь
Спасибо

 
Вы хотите, чтобы вычислить 38 8-бита номера динамического?Я думаю, вы можете использовать FIFO, который имеет мощность 38.И вы можете caculate дополнительно с FIFO.Если вы хотите для улучшения обнаружения разделение скорости, я думаю, можно использовать следующим образом.
(X/38) = ((X '/ 32) (X''/ 4) х''')/ 4

 

Welcome to EDABoard.com

Sponsor

Back
Top